    John 13:35 "By this all will know that you are My disciples, if you
    have love for one another.''

    That is a characteristic of true disciples of Jesus. Although they are imperfect, they know they must love each other.

    But what about war? Those who join to serve their country, have a
    dilemma. They may kill or injure a member of their own religion. For
    example:

    During WWII, American Catholics killed German Catholics on the battle
    field, and American Baptists killed German Baptists, etc. Did they
    have love for each other? No. They had HATE for one another. Enough
    hatred to kill them.

    But if you found out that the enemy was not of your religion?

    The Bible says to even "love your neighbor". (Mark 12:31)
    Thus the true religion is commanded NOT to go to war, for they are
    also commanded to "love your enemy". (Mt 5:44)

    So, look for a religion that meets all those criteria. And if you
    found one, you have found the true "one faith" religion. (Eph 4:5)
